Fact Check: Was Taylor Swift’s ‘The Life of a Showgirl’ snubbed by 2026 Grammys?
NEW YORK CITY, NEW YORK: A new rumor is swirling online about Taylor Swift after The Recording Academy released the list of 2026 Grammy nominees.
Social media users claimed the Academy snubbed the 14-time Grammy winner in this year’s nominations. Swift last appeared at the 2025 Grammy Awards, where she earned multiple nods for her 2024 album 'The Tortured Poets Department' but did not win. Since 2010, however, the pop superstar has racked up a total of 14 Grammy Awards across various categories.
Claim: Taylor Swift was snubbed in the 2026 Grammy nominations
Social media users alleged Taylor Swift was unfairly left out of the 2026 Grammy nominations, sparking rumors of a snub. Fans pointed to her record-breaking career, multiple past wins, and the commercial success of her 2025 album 'The Life of a Showgirl' as reasons she should have been included. Posts and threads speculated that the Recording Academy had overlooked her, despite her continuing influence and presence in the music industry.
Fact Check: Taylor Swift missed 2026 Grammy nominations due to eligibility window
The claim is false. Taylor Swift was not snubbed — her 2025 album 'The Life of a Showgirl' was released on October 3, 2025, after the Grammy eligibility period (August 31, 2024, through August 30, 2025). Since she did not release any qualifying singles, music videos, or other works during that window, she was ineligible for 2026 nominations. Her lead single, 'The Fate of Ophelia,' also released outside the eligibility period.
Swift could still appear at the 2026 Grammy Awards as a performer or presenter, but she will not compete for a trophy this year.
How many Grammy Awards does Taylor Swift have?
Taylor Swift’s Grammy record remains unmatched. She won her first two awards in 2010 for 'Fearless,' which earned her both Album of the Year and Best Country Album.
Since then, she has received nominations for either Album of the Year or a genre-specific award for every studio album she has released. Swift also made history as the only artist to win Album of the Year four times, for 'Fearless,' '1989,' 'Folklore,' and 'Midnights.'
Over the years, she has collected Grammys across multiple categories, including Best Country Song, Best Female Country Vocal Performance, Best Country Solo Performance, Best Pop Vocal Album, Best Music Video, and Best Song Written for Visual Media — bringing her total to 14 awards.
When will the 2026 Grammy Awards take place?
The 2026 Grammy Awards will be held on Sunday, February 1, at the Crypto.com Arena in Los Angeles. Fans can watch the ceremony live on CBS or stream it on Paramount+.
Producers have not yet announced a host or the list of performers. However, several nominated artists are expected to attend, and in past years, winners from the Best New Artist category often performed during the show.
Last year’s winners — including Sabrina Carpenter, Chappell Roan, Doechii, KAROL G, and Brandi Carlile — helped unveil the nominees for all 95 Grammy categories on November 7.
